When doing RAF and putaway on handheld terminal warehouse app.. the parameter "end job" yes/no is set to "no".
Most customers would prefer "yes".
In the mothership D365 the user can set this parameter to yes in his defaults. But the handheld RAF has no such option. We think we need that option there and we can follow the idea for quantity validation here. Make the parameter in the Prod order defaults (that are controlling mfg execution RAF) work for the handheld warehousing app.
With adv warehousing the PRod Order defaults for MFG execution would say "NO" to the RAF transaction but the parameters there would still work. That was done for qty validation , very logical solution and it works.
